Upgrading the suspension on your Yamaha YZF-R6 can significantly enhance your riding experience, offering better handling, improved comfort, and increased safety. However, it’s essential to approach this upgrade carefully to ensure optimal performance and avoid potential issues.
Why Upgrade Your Suspension?
The stock suspension on the YZF-R6 is designed for general use, but aftermarket options can provide tailored performance suited to your riding style, whether on the track or street. A quality suspension upgrade improves stability during cornering, reduces brake dive, and absorbs bumps more effectively.
Steps to Safely Upgrade Your Suspension
- Research Compatible Components: Choose suspension parts that are specifically designed or compatible with the YZF-R6 model year you own.
- Consult a Professional: Suspension tuning is complex. Seek advice from experienced mechanics or suspension specialists to select the right setup.
- Invest in Quality: Prioritize parts from reputable brands to ensure durability and performance.
- Adjust Settings Properly: After installation, adjust preload, compression, and rebound settings to fit your weight and riding conditions.
- Test Ride Carefully: Gradually test your bike under controlled conditions to fine-tune the suspension and ensure safety.
Maintenance Tips
Regularly inspect your suspension components for leaks, wear, or damage. Keeping your suspension clean and serviced according to manufacturer guidelines will maintain performance and extend the lifespan of your upgrade.
